Discovering Harlan County, Kentucky
Harlan County, Kentucky, is known for its rich history in coal mining and vibrant culture. With landmarks like Black Mountain and Kingdom Come State Park, the county offers breathtaking natural beauty and outdoor recreational opportunities. Explore the history of the coal industry at the Kentucky Coal Mining Museum or immerse yourself in the local arts and crafts scene.
The Legacy of C.S. Osborne & Co.
Founded in 1826 by Charles Samuel Osborne and his brother Henry, C.S. Osborne & Co. has been a pioneer in high-quality tools for harness makers and saddlers. Over the years, the company has evolved to meet the changing needs of craftsmen and manufacturers, ensuring robust construction and precision in every tool. With a legacy that spans over two centuries, C.S. Osborne & Co. remains a symbol of excellence and innovation in tool manufacturing.

Fun Facts About Harlan County, KY
- County Seat: Harlan
- Year Established: 1819
- Formed from: Knox County
- Etymology: Silas Harlan (1753–82), army major in the Battle of Blue Licks
- Time Zone: America/New_York
- Population: 28543
- Land Area Sq Km: 1210
- Land Area Sq Mi: 467
- Density: 63
